Obituary

Billy Medaugh

Billy "Bill" Medaugh, 80, of Victorville, passed away Easter Sunday, April 8, 2007. Bill was born on June 30, 1926, in Ohio City, Ohio, to Earl and Phoebe Medaugh. He was preceded in death by his four sisters Betty, Helen, Donna and Marie. He graduated high school in 1944 whereupon he enlisted in the U.S. Navy. Bill had the distinction of serving in all three branches of the military. After the Navy enlistment, he joined the U.S. Army and then transferred into the newly formed U.S. Air Force. He retired in 1970 from the 692nd Radar Station in Baudette, Minn. He was assigned to work for Gen. MacArthur at his headquarters in Tokyo, Japan, where he was awarded the Bronze Star for Meritorious Service. After retiring from the military, he worked in the Civil Service as a commissary manager at George Air Force Base. Bill was an avid sportsman. He enjoyed bowling, golfing, horse racing and attending football games with his son Brian. His biggest passion was fishing for Walleye on Lake of the Woods in Northern Minnesota.
